Now on to my personal opinion, rather than a moderators one - I think it is OK to voice your opinion on any given establishment on any particular day but care must be taken; for example it's OK to say 'I didn't like this bar because I found the drinks too expensive and the music too loud' - an opinion and a justification has been given. What is not needed are opinions on the other patrons as these will change from day to day, nor strong opinions based on just one visit, as this can be both misleading (they may have had all the staff call in sick for example) and as MURF says harmful to the business. Hopefully the majority of readers of this forum will recognise a lone voice criticising amongst many praising as being just that - a small minority that is unhappy about a place. Maybe their standards are higher than the rest, maybe they got out of the wrong side of the bed, maybe they are pining for Isaan, whatever the reason their opinion on that occasion is still valid but somewhat devalued, especially if they are continually negative about several places. richard did well in retracting his remarks about Buffalo Bills, and credit must also be given to Bill for his response, but some damage must have been done and that is why reasoned posts not rants are required; hopefully though the old adage of 'any publicity is good publicity' still holds true.
Finally, the first resort of someone who has been unhappy with a place should be to speak to the boss there and then; most landlords and restaurant owners will want to know if their staff have been slovenly or not doing their jobs well, and I think they should be grateful if someone tells them what they are unhappy about, rather than reading it on here and seeing their takings go down.

Back to the original thread, somebody has taken up the lease on what used to be 'The Ship and it appears that, from the work in progress, it is going to be yet another bar.
Good luck to the new owner, he will need it. From what i've heard it is going to cost him 1.5 million Baht for a three year contract plus 25,000 Baht a month rent.
